Brief Description
Set of three miniature cricket stumps which have been varnished. These stumps which are joined together in the centre support a cricket ball. The bottom of the stumps can be inserted into a circular base. The top of the stumps feature a metal ring whist the bottom of the stumps have been painted in with a silver coloured paint.
